Finance Review Summary

Branch managers: the outsourcing of tier-one support to Marrowgate Solutions cut per-contact cost by 18% this quarter. Transition charges were absorbed within budget. Service-level penalties were minimal. Headcount savings will be reflected in Q4 allocations. Review your branch variance reports accordingly. The confidential planning note follows below.

management briefing: The finance team signed off on a budget of $35.3 million for Project Aldax. The renewal with Quenathek Partners closes at $12.1 million a year, 41 percent above the last contract.

## Changed defaults

Heads up: the Ledgerline tax-rate lookup cache now defaults to a 15-minute TTL instead of 24 hours. Turns out rates in the Veldt County sandbox were going stale mid-demo, which was embarrassing. Eviction is now LRU rather than FIFO, and the cache warms on boot. If you're reviewing, check that nothing hardcodes the old TTL. The new defaults land as follows.

deployment values, bajop-taweg:
holwyn:
  log_level: debug
  metrics_host: metrics.holwyn.zemvarsys.internal
  pool_size: 32

Handover: WavePeek preview service

Hey Dorit — handing you the audio waveform preview renderer before I'm off to the Quellmark offsite. It caches rendered PNGs aggressively, so watch the TTL if you touch transcoding. Nothing scary in the queue. For your security review, the current service configuration is as follows.

settings of fahag-haduf:
[ulaox]
port = 8443
region = south-2
host = ulaox.lumiccorp.internal
timeout_ms = 500
retries = 8

**Ticket QB-2211 — Billing worker blue-green cutover stalls**

Severity: High. During blue-green deploy of the Tallyrun billing worker, the green pool keeps draining-state sockets open past the cutover window, leaving stale credentials cached. Security impact: old secrets remain resident in memory ~9 minutes. Mitigation drafted; rollback verified. Reviewer, please audit the secret rotation path. Offending build token follows.

session token of kagup-hahaf = htk3_2b8